This is mostly a bugfix release with a couple minor features affecting
importing patches from mail and stg commit no longer committing empty
patches by default.

Removed

  • Python 3.5, which became EOL 2020-09-13, support is deprecated and
    will be removed in a future StGit release
  • Python 3.6, which will be EOL 2021-12-23, support is deprecated and
    will be removed in a future StGit release

Added

  • The new stg import --message-id option causes the Message-ID from
    imported emails to be included as the Message-Id trailer in the patch
    description (#42)
  • The new 'stgit.import.message-id' config option also enables the
    Message-Id trailer (#42)

Changed

  • stg import no longer creates "Message-Id" trailer by default when
    importing patches from email (#42)
  • StGit works with Python 3.10
  • stg version prints a more abbreviated Python version
  • stg commit will no longer commit empty patches by default; the
    --allow-empty option may be used to override this behavior (#158)
  • The stgit.main.main() function now takes an argv parameter and
    returns an int return code in most cases instead of calling
    sys.exit(), thus making main() a bit easier to use as an API.

Fixed

  • Repair stack upgrade with stg branch --list (#155)
  • Repair crash in stg squash with out of order patches and no name
    specified (#157)
  • Zsh completions learn stg float --noapply option
  • Zsh completion for stg sink now allows multiple patches
